Output fb64e55a7eb4e1a9f4b39ae922c830e20d73ace91c5dc89b8d968e7a8ebe1bae:0

value
5712174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 105285a61352107f4e31b73b66750ca436a740fc OP_EQUAL
address
33BKbM4RMYhj4tWEU3Tpdu5bXuCPoYcubP
transaction
fb64e55a7eb4e1a9f4b39ae922c830e20d73ace91c5dc89b8d968e7a8ebe1bae
confirmations
302718
spent
true